RoHS
The
National Weights and Measures Laboratory
(NWML) is the UK's national RoHS enforcemnet
body. They have developed a website

WEEE
In England and Wales, the Environment
Agency will be the regulator for most
aspects of the WEEE regulations. They
have set up a website that helps to
explain their role and what this means
to producers of Electrical and Electronic
Equipment (EEE).
